Why These Are the Top Carpet Cleaners Contractors in Baton Rouge

The carpet cleaning market in Baton Rouge is competitive, featuring a mix of well-known national franchises and highly-rated local operators. The overall quality is high, with consumers having access to a range of advanced cleaning technologies, from traditional truck-mounted steam cleaning to specialized low-moisture systems. Competition drives strong customer service and competitive pricing. Typical pricing for standard residential carpet cleaning ranges from **$0.30 to $0.60 per square foot**, with minimum service charges often between **$125 and $200**. Additional services like pet urine treatment, upholstery cleaning, or tile and grout cleaning incur extra costs. The market is well-served, and customers can reliably expect professional, certified, and insured services from the top providers.

Frequently Asked Questions About Carpet Cleaners in Baton Rouge

Get answers to common questions about carpet cleaners services in Baton Rouge, Louisiana.

1What is the typical cost for professional carpet cleaning in Baton Rouge, and what factors influence the price?

In Baton Rouge, the average cost ranges from $0.25 to $0.50 per square foot, with most whole-home services falling between $150-$400. Key factors include the carpet's soil level (heightened by our local pollen and river silt), the cleaning method required, and any necessary pre-treatment for Southern-specific stains like mud or sweet tea. Always request an in-home or detailed virtual estimate, as prices can vary between companies in different parishes.

2How does Baton Rouge's humid climate affect carpet cleaning and drying times?

Our high humidity, especially from April to October, can significantly extend drying times to 6-12 hours or more. Reputable local cleaners will use powerful air movers and dehumidifiers to combat this and prevent mold or mildew growth. Scheduling cleaning during drier periods, like our mild fall or winter, can aid faster drying, but professional equipment is essential year-round.

3Are there any local regulations or best practices for carpet cleaning wastewater disposal in Louisiana?

Yes, responsible disposal is critical. In Baton Rouge and throughout Louisiana, cleaners must adhere to local sewer use ordinances and should never dump wastewater into storm drains that lead directly to our watersheds, like the Mississippi River or Bayou Manchac. Always choose an IICRC-certified company, as they are trained in proper containment and disposal methods to protect our local environment.

4What should I look for when choosing a carpet cleaning service in Baton Rouge?

Prioritize companies with IICRC certification, which ensures proper technique, and verifiable local insurance. Check for deep familiarity with common Baton Rouge issues like clay-based mud stains, pet odors in humid weather, and pollen infiltration. Read local reviews (Nextdoor, Google) and ask for references in your specific neighborhood to gauge reliability and community trust.

5Can professional cleaning help with allergens common to the Baton Rouge area?

Absolutely. A high-quality hot water extraction (steam cleaning) service is highly effective at removing the prevalent local allergens trapped in carpets, such as oak pollen, mold spores, and dust mites that thrive in our humidity. This can significantly improve indoor air quality, but for best results, consider more frequent cleanings during our extended high-pollen seasons (spring and fall).
